少儿编程的背景及意义是什么

worktile 其他 3

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    少儿编程是指针对儿童开设的一种学习计算机编程的课程或活动。近年来,随着科技的发展和计算机在日常生活中的普及,少儿编程逐渐成为一种热门的教育趋势。那么,为什么少儿编程如此受关注呢?它的背景和意义是什么呢?

    首先,少儿编程的背景是信息技术的快速发展。随着互联网的普及和人工智能技术的迅猛发展,计算机编程已经成为一项重要的技能。未来,无论是在学术研究、工作岗位还是日常生活中,对计算机编程的需求都将越来越大。因此,提前培养儿童的编程能力,可以为他们未来的发展打下坚实的基础。

    其次,少儿编程的意义在于培养创造力和解决问题的能力。编程是一种创造性的活动,它要求学生思考、设计和实现自己的想法。通过编程,儿童可以学会分析问题、提出解决方案,并将其转化为可执行的代码。这种思维方式可以培养他们的创造力和创新意识,帮助他们在解决实际问题时更加灵活和有创意。

    此外,少儿编程还可以培养逻辑思维和问题求解能力。编程过程中,学生需要按照一定的规则和逻辑来组织代码,以实现特定的功能。这种训练可以帮助儿童培养逻辑思维和推理能力,提高他们解决问题的能力。而且,编程中常常会遇到各种错误和bug,学生需要通过调试和排查来找出问题的原因并解决。这种问题求解的过程可以培养他们的耐心、毅力和解决问题的能力。

    另外,少儿编程还可以培养团队合作和沟通能力。在编程过程中,学生通常需要与他人合作,共同完成一个项目。通过与他人合作,他们可以学会协作、分工合作和互相沟通,培养团队合作的意识和能力。这对于他们未来的社交和工作中都非常重要。

    总之,少儿编程的背景在于信息技术的快速发展,而其意义在于培养创造力、解决问题能力、逻辑思维能力、问题求解能力以及团队合作和沟通能力。通过少儿编程的学习,儿童可以提前掌握计算机编程这一重要的技能,为他们未来的发展打开更广阔的可能性。因此,少儿编程的推广和普及具有重要的意义。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    少儿编程的背景:

    1. 科技的快速发展:随着信息技术的进步,计算机已经渗透到我们生活的方方面面。掌握计算机编程能力已经成为当今社会的一项重要技能。
    2. 未来职业的需求:随着人工智能、大数据等技术的兴起,编程技能已经成为许多职业的基础要求。培养少儿编程能力有助于他们在未来就业市场上的竞争力。
    3. 提高创造力和解决问题的能力:编程培养了逻辑思维和解决问题的能力,可以帮助孩子们更好地应对各种挑战,激发他们的创造力和创新能力。
    4. 提前接触科学和技术:编程可以帮助孩子们更早地了解科学和技术的原理和应用,培养他们对科学的兴趣和热爱。
    5. 培养团队合作精神:编程可以通过团队合作的方式进行,培养孩子们的合作精神和团队意识。

    少儿编程的意义:

    1. 培养逻辑思维能力:编程培养了孩子们的逻辑思维能力,帮助他们学会分析问题、制定解决方案,并将其转化为代码的形式。
    2. 培养创造力和创新能力:编程可以激发孩子们的创造力和创新能力,通过编写程序实现自己的想法和创意。
    3. 提高问题解决能力:编程过程中经常会遇到各种问题和错误,培养了孩子们解决问题的能力,让他们学会从错误中吸取经验教训,找到解决问题的方法。
    4. 培养耐心和毅力:编程需要不断尝试和调试,需要耐心和毅力才能找到正确的解决方案,培养了孩子们的耐心和坚持不懈的精神。
    5. 培养团队合作精神:编程可以通过团队合作的方式进行,培养孩子们的合作精神和团队意识,让他们学会与他人合作,共同完成一个项目。

    总之,少儿编程的背景是科技的快速发展和未来职业的需求,而其意义则在于培养孩子们的逻辑思维能力、创造力和创新能力,提高他们的问题解决能力和团队合作精神。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    少儿编程指的是针对儿童开展的编程教育活动。随着信息技术的发展和普及,编程已经成为一种重要的技能和思维方式。而少儿编程的背景和意义主要体现在以下几个方面:

    1. 信息技术的普及:随着互联网的快速发展,信息技术已经成为现代社会的一项基本能力。了解编程和计算机科学的基本原理,可以帮助孩子更好地适应现代社会的发展。

    2. 培养创造力和创新思维:编程是一种创造性的活动,通过编写代码,孩子可以将自己的想法变成现实。在编程过程中,孩子需要解决问题、调试程序,培养了解决问题和创新思维的能力。

    3. 培养逻辑思维和问题解决能力:编程需要遵循一定的逻辑规则和思维方式,培养了孩子的逻辑思维能力。通过编程,孩子可以学会分析问题、寻找解决方案,并将其转化为具体的代码实现。

    4. 培养团队合作和沟通能力:在编程过程中,孩子可以与其他人合作,共同完成一个项目。通过与他人沟通、协商、分工合作,培养了孩子的团队合作和沟通能力。

    5. 培养抽象思维和系统思维:编程需要将复杂的问题抽象化、分解化,并通过模块化的方式进行组合。这种抽象思维和系统思维的培养,对于孩子的思维发展具有重要意义。

    6. 培养解决实际问题的能力:编程可以应用于各个领域,通过编程,孩子可以解决实际生活中的问题。比如,通过编程设计一个简单的游戏、控制机器人等,培养了孩子解决实际问题的能力。

    综上所述,少儿编程的背景和意义在于培养孩子的创造力、逻辑思维、问题解决能力、团队合作能力、抽象思维、系统思维以及解决实际问题的能力,为孩子未来的学习和工作打下坚实的基础。同时,少儿编程也有助于培养孩子的科学素养和创新精神,提高他们在信息社会中的竞争力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部